What is the perimeter, P, of a rectangle that has a length of x + 6 and a width of y - 1?
Mekhanik [1.2K]

Answer: P = 2x + 2y + 10

Step-by-step explanation: The perimeter (P) of a rectangle is given as

P = 2L + 2W

By factorizing the right hand side of the equation we now have

P = 2(L + W)

However, the length of the rectangle is given as x + 6 and the width is given as y - 1

If P = 2(L + W), then

P = 2(x + 6 + {y - 1} )

P = 2(x + 6 + y -1)

P = 2(x + y + 5)

After expanding the bracket, we now have

P = 2x + 2y + 10
